Business Development Representative
Job Summary
The Sales Representative position will be home-based and require minimum travel. This team member must reside in the Western United States, preferably in Pacific Standard time zone.  This role consists mainly of outbound sales calls as well as some inbound customer service responsibilities. This will be the second sales position in this company and will report directly to our Director of Global Business Development. It is your opportunity to have an impact, make a difference and learn from being on the ground floor of a fast-growing healthcare company.
Primary responsibilities will include completing a number of outbound calls to healthcare facilities and distribution partners on a daily basis as well as answering incoming calls and emails. This position will be part of our customer-facing sales & customer experience teams and the ultimate goal for this position is to grow revenue by interacting with our customers. Cold-calling will be minimally required, we have an extensive database of tens of thousands of existing customers you will be working with. We expect every contact a customer makes with our company to be outstanding and significantly above industry standards. Strong communication skills and radiantly positive disposition will help us develop new business & retain customers with an experience that sets us apart from our competition. If you aren’t ready to roll up your sleeves and do whatever it takes, whenever it needs to be done, this is not the position for you. We are positive thinkers and expect all our team members to think big.
Duties & Responsibilities
  • Perform outbound phone calls for the purpose of developing prospects, managing current accounts and completing sales in facilities not covered by the business development manager.
  • Work daily with distribution partners to develop and grow revenue.
  • Answer incoming calls when support is needed for the Customer Experience team. This individual will be solely responsible for answering all incoming calls from 3pm 5pm PST.  
  • Organize and conduct product training via phone.
  • Maintain a customer database of all inquiries, assignments, tasks and sales through the use of the company CRM. 
  • Maintain product knowledge including the ability to describe Cables & Sensors product offering by phone and position our products versus the competition.
  • Support the Director of Business Development while in the field and assist the executive team in meeting internal responsibilities and company goals.
